Exploring University Of Texas: Student Enrollment Figures

how many students go to university of texas

The University of Texas at Austin is a public research university in Austin, Texas. Founded in 1883, it is the flagship institution of the University of Texas System. The university is a major centre for academic research, with research expenditures totalling $1.06 billion for the 2023 fiscal year. As of fall 2023, the university enrolled 42,444 undergraduate students and 10,638 postgraduate students, bringing the total student count to 53,082. The University of Texas System has an enrollment of more than 256,000 students across academic and health institutions in the state.

The University of Texas System has 256,000+ students

The University of Texas System is a collection of academic and health institutions spread across the state of Texas. With an enrollment of over 256,000 students, it is one of the largest public university systems in the United States and the world. The system includes the University of Texas at Austin, which is the flagship institution and the largest in the system with 53,082 students as of Fall 2023.

The University of Texas at Austin, founded in 1883, is a public research university.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 42,444 and a campus size of 431 acres. The university is a major centre for academic research, with research expenditures totaling $1.06 billion for the 2023 fiscal year. It houses seven museums and seventeen libraries, including the Lyndon B. Johnson Presidential Library and the Blanton Museum of Art. The university also operates auxiliary research facilities such as the J. J. Pickle Research Campus and McDonald Observatory.

The University of Texas System is committed to improving the lives of Texans and people worldwide through education, healthcare, and research. UT institutions are powerful drivers of economic and social mobility in Texas, producing more than 66,000 graduates annually. The system is also one of the largest employers in Texas, with over 160,000 faculty, healthcare professionals, researchers, support staff, and student workers. UT-owned and affiliated hospitals and clinics play a crucial role in healthcare, accounting for nearly 10.8 million outpatient visits and over 2.1 million hospital days in 2023.
